After soaring to 36 points the game before, Grand Ledge was a bit more limited in their matchup on Friday. They were outmatched by the DeWitt Panthers and fell 59-7. The Comets have struggled against the Panthers recently, as the game was their third consecutive lost matchup.
Traverse Moore was his usual excellent self, rushing for 196 yards and three scores while picking up 10.3 yards per carry for DeWitt. Moore is crushing it when it comes to rushing touchdowns: he's punched in at least three every time he's taken the field this season.
Having lost for the first time this season, Grand Ledge fell to 6-1. As for DeWitt, the win keeps them at an undefeated 7-0.
